Shelby Township
Auto
Tires
6625 23 Mile Rd.
- Category:
- Tires
Shelby Township, 48316
MI, United States
- (866) 363-5892open now
Since 1979, Tire Rack has been helping people find the right tires, wheels and other performance parts for every driver and performance need. Headquartered in South Bend, IN, Tire R...
read more
A personal message fromTire Rack Mobile Tire Installation
Rate and review Tire Rack Mobile Tire Installation in Shelby Township, MI, United States!
Share your experiences at Tire Rack Mobile Tire Installation with your friends or discover more Tires in Shelby Township, MI, United States.